Sort of expected a better interview when I heard "The National Press Club". This is mostly "What do you think about x? I think this and that" read from notes.
Unfortunately, the National Press Club is now merely a venue. It can be booked for events like any hotel or conference center. Though the club itself still has its own programming, part of the value for an outside party is that it can borrow on the cachet of the name.